Abstract: Disclosed is a bio illuminance measuring apparatus including a circadian lambda filter passing external light along according to a circadian rhythm sensitivity curve, a visual lambda filter passing the external light along according to a visual sensitivity curve, a photo sensing portion sensing and converting the external light, which has passed through the circadian lambda filter, into a circadian wavelength signal and sensing and converting the external light, which has passed through the visual lambda filter, into a visual wavelength signal, and an illuminance calculating portion which calculates a ratio between the circadian wavelength signal and the visual wavelength signal, calculates a circadian action factor by applying the ratio between the circadian wavelength signal and the visual wavelength signal to a circadian action function which varies according to the visual wavelength signal, and calculates a bio illuminance value of the external light on the basis of the circadian action factor.

Abstract: Disclosed are an apparatus and a system for managing circadian rhythm. The apparatus includes an illuminance measuring portion which measures a bio illuminance value of external light using a circadian lambda filter which passes the external light along according to a circadian rhythm sensitivity curve and a visual lambda filter which passes the external light along according to a visual sensitivity curve, a controller which outputs a control signal for reinforcing a user's circadian rhythm on the basis of the bio illuminance value, and a circadian rhythm reinforcing portion which emits light of a circadian wavelength band toward the user according to the control signal.
